Choosing the Right Office Chair for Your Law Office
Selecting the ideal office chair is a key investment for any law office seeking both comfort and functionality. With long hours spent seated, the right chair can significantly impact productivity, posture, and overall well-being. Look for chairs designed specifically to accommodate the unique needs of legal professionals, featuring ergonomic designs that support the natural curvature of your spine. Adjustable settings, including height, backrest angle, and armrests, are essential for customizable comfort throughout the day.
Consider the specific tasks performed in your law office. Whether it’s intense document review or trial preparation, a chair with adequate lumbar support will prevent strain and promote good posture. Additionally, invest in high-quality, durable materials to ensure longevity, as frequently use is common in such environments. – Understanding ergonomic principles
Ergonomics plays a pivotal role in ensuring comfort and maximizing productivity, especially for those spending long hours at their desks. Understanding ergonomic principles means optimizing your workspace to fit the natural curves and movements of your body. This involves adjusting elements like chair height, backrest support, and keyboard placement to promote good posture and reduce strain.
For law offices or any professional setting, investing in high-quality law office equipment that aligns with ergonomic guidelines is essential. The right chair and desk setup can prevent repetitive stress injuries, enhance focus, and contribute to a healthier work environment overall. – Types of office chairs: Options for different needs and budgets
In today’s digital era, comfort and functionality are paramount in any workspace, especially in a law office where professionals spend long hours seated. The market offers a diverse range of law office equipment tailored to cater to different needs and budgets. From traditional ergonomic chairs to modern task chairs, there’s an option for every type of worker. For instance, executive or swivel chairs provide luxurious comfort and adjustability, ideal for those seeking a premium experience. On the other hand, mesh or fabric task chairs offer breathability and cost-effectiveness, making them popular among teams that require durable and affordable seating solutions.
Additionally, standing desk converters have gained popularity as a way to combat prolonged sitting. These allow users to switch between sitting and standing postures throughout the day, promoting better blood circulation and reducing back pain, which are common issues in law offices where employees often work extended hours at their desks.
– Key features to look for in a law office chair
When choosing a law office chair, several key features should be at the top of your list to ensure both comfort and functionality. First, look for chairs with ergonomic design principles, which promote proper posture and reduce the risk of long-term injuries, common in legal professionals who spend hours sitting. Adjustable height and lumbar support are essential; these allow you to customize the chair to fit your body and maintain optimal alignment while working. Additionally, consider chairs with breathable fabrics or mesh backing to prevent overheating, a significant concern during lengthy court sessions or intense research periods.
Moreover, the ease of rolling and maneuverability is crucial for navigating tight spaces in a law office. Look for chairs with durable wheels that can handle various floor types without leaving marks or getting stuck. Armrest adjustments are another handy feature, allowing you to rest your arms comfortably while typing or reviewing documents. Lastly, a chair’s weight capacity should align with your build and usage; heavier models offer more stability but ensure it suits your needs to prevent discomfort or safety hazards.
